这是我的HTML:
<select id="ddlProducts" name="ddProducts"> <option>Product1 : Electronics </option> <option>Product2 : Sports </option> </select>
我想仅使用CSS将产品名称(即“ Product1”,“ Product2”等)加粗,并将其类别(即电子,体育等)斜体化。我发现一个老问题,提到无法使用HTML和CSS,但希望现在有解决方案。
只有少数样式属性可以应用于<option>元素。
<option>
这是因为这种类型的元素是“已替换元素”的示例。它们与操作系统有关,不属于HTML /浏览器。无法通过设置样式CSS。
CSS
有更换插件/库看起来像<select>,但实际上是由正规的HTML那个元素 CAN 样式。
<select>
HTML